Giovanni Battista Piranesi

Carceri d'Invenzione: Plate VII (F. 30; H. 7; R. 33)

etching with engraving, circa 1749, from the set of fourteen in this edition, Hind's first state (of three), Robison's first state (of six), before the major re-work, a fine impression, from the First Edition, First through Third Issues, 1749-60, published by G. Bouchard, Rome, with margins, the usual central horizontal fold, a made-up loss at the upper left sheet corner, touched in with pen and black ink, a tiny hole at the upper right corner just within the platemark, discolouration in places in the margins, otherwise generally in good condition
P. 548 x 408mm.
